Responsible for technical documentation and conducting assessments on complex records and data projects. Ensure proper operation of documents and records tracking, with experience in quality control or document control. Apply knowledge of industry concepts and practices, relying on guidelines. Duties include quality control inspections, data collection on efficiency, specimen handling, data entry, and report generation using Defense Eligibility Enrollment System (DEERS) and Specimen Management System (SMS).

Cherokee Nation Integrated Health (CNIH) is a part of Cherokee Federal - the division of tribally owned federal contracting companies owned by Cherokee Nation Businesses. As a trusted partner for more than 60 federal clients, Cherokee Federal LLCs are focused on building a brighter future, solving complex challenges, and serving the government's mission with compassion and heart.
